Hotels with Charging Station Near Round-Up Shopping Center

Aloft Framingham

Aloft Framingham

4.7 / 5Great17 Reviews
130 Worcester Rd
2.63KM from Round-Up Shopping Center
Charging StationDryer2024 Featured HotelsPool LiftBusiness CenterFitness Center
per night
From
USD**4